The Bucket List

No, not a review of the film starring Jack Nicholson and Morgan Freeman, but a list of places and things I want to do. I seem to have mentioned it so often in these pages that I thought I would publish it.

What is a Bucket List

You may be asking yourself just what is a bucket list? Well, here is a slightly depressing definition for you:

A bucket list is a curated collection of experiences, achievements, or goals that a person hopes to accomplish before they “kick the bucket” (a slang term for dying).

You will see from the list below that it really is all about travel and not about “finding myself” as I think it’s a bit late for that and it’s a load of twaddle. If you are looking for more ideas along that line there is a long list here.

How do I decide what goes on the list?

Broadly, things on my list fall into two categories:

  • Places to visit, usually cities but can be counties too
  • Special events and cultural highlights.

People (mainly my wife) often ask me how I find a seemingly endless list of places to visit. The answer is that I am signed up to multiple mailing lists for various museums and council events and find things that way.

I am signed up to all the major museums in London, Oxford and Reading plus places like the Historic Dockyards and Fleet Air Arm Museum. Not only do these keep me up-to-date on their events but quite often they cover partner events too.

That covers a lot of specific events but there are also places we want to go too. For example, every capitol city in Europe.
